HC orders conversion of contempt proceedings

Chennai, Jun 22 (UNI) Madras High Court today ordered the conversion of Suo Motu contempt Proceedings to Suo Motu writ petition, against former Madras High Court Advocates Association President S Prabhakaran, for conducting a dharna in the court premises, supporting 27 per cent reservation for OBC in higher institutions.

A Division Bench comprising Chief Justice A P Shah and Mr Justice D Murugesan directed the Registry to correct the title and treat it as writ petition and make appropriate correction in the records.

When the case came up for hearing, the Bench said in their order they had stated that the matter was to be treated as writ petition.

But it was titled as suo motu contempt. It was a mistake by the office.

We only said the letter of advocate G Rajendran had to be treated as suo motu writ petition. Yesterday also there was some notice and agitation and it was about the atrocities of Tamils in Sri Lanka, the Bench pointed out and gave the above direction.
